Free Curlewis Street car park extended
Swan Hill Rural City Council has extended free car parking in the Curlewis Street car park until Easter.
Director of Development and Planning, Heather Green said the initiative was part of a package developed by Council to encourage people to come to the Swan Hill CBD and support local retailers and hospitality businesses.
“It’s been wonderful to see more people shopping and dining out locally and taking advantage of the free car park,” she said.
“It has been well received by locals and visitors alike,” she added.
Ms Green said Council is delighted to now be extending free parking for residents and visitors to the region in the Curlewis Street car park, at all times until Easter.
Incredible story behind this throwback photo: Bluey Kirkwood ran away to war after killing a man but still died a hero - even though the Miracle Man couldn t always stay on the right side of the law
World War II veteran John Bluey Kirkwood was an illegal SP bookmaker at the Hotel Bondi through the 1950s
Kirkwood had been seriously injured by gunfire and shrapnel at El Alamein in 1942 and left on the field to die
Told he would never walk again, Kirkwood spent more than two years in hospital before taking his first steps
He was among drinkers captured in an iconic photograph taken in the Hotel Bondi bar on November 3, 1951

A construction worker has sustained significant injuries after a brick wall collapsed on top of him at a building site in Sydney s east.
Key points:
The worker sustained serious head, chest and shoulder injuries
Neighbours claims another wall collapsed six weeks ago
Emergency services were called to Gilgandra Road in North Bondi about 8:00am after neighbours reported hearing an explosion sound and came outside to see the worker covered in bricks and blood.

An investigation is underway into what caused the partial collapse of a house in Sydney s east, after an exterior wall crumbled while two people were inside.
Key points:
The interior of the property s bedrooms can be seen from the street
The construction company was told to stop work by Waverley Council
Bricks and windows from the bungalow on Curlewis Street, Bondi, cascaded into an adjacent construction site about 5:00pm Thursday, in an event neighbours said sounded like an explosion .
